Example #1
0
 public function obtenerCombo()
 {
     $usuariosDAO = new UsuariosDAO($this->tableGateway);
     $usuarios = $usuariosDAO->obtenerActivos();
     $usuariosCombo = array();
     //$usuariosCombo[0] = "Seleccione";
     foreach ($usuarios as $key => $value) {
         $usuariosCombo[$value->getUsuariosId()] = $value->getUsuariosNombres();
     }
     return $usuariosCombo;
 }
Example #2
0
 public function guardarLogo($formData)
 {
     $usuario = new Usuarios();
     $binario_nombre_temporal = $formData['file']['tmp_name'];
     if ($binario_nombre_temporal == "") {
         return -1;
     }
     $binario_contenido = fread(fopen($binario_nombre_temporal, "rb"), filesize($binario_nombre_temporal));
     // $data = array(
     //     'adjuntosNombre' => $formData['file']['name'],
     //     'adjuntosTamano' => $formData['file']['size'],
     //     'adjuntosTipo' => $formData['file']['type'],
     // );
     $usuario->setUsuariosID($formData['usuariosID']);
     $usuario->setUsuariosTipoImgPerfil($formData['file']['type']);
     $usuario->setUsuariosImgPerfil($binario_contenido);
     $usuariosDAO = new UsuariosDAO($this->tableGateway);
     try {
         $proyecto = $usuariosDAO->guardarLogo($usuario);
     } catch (\Exception $e) {
         // echo"<pre>";var_dump($e->getMessage());exit();
         $proyecto = 0;
         return $proyecto;
     }
     unset($usuariosDAO);
     return $formData['usuariosID'];
 }